 Architecture 

  • Segmented Barrel-Vault System: The ceiling utilizes a continuous, segmented arch (barrel vault) profile. Rather than a flat surface, the plaster curves gently upward within each bay, instantly elevating the room’s perceived height and creating a dramatic sense of volume.
  • Exposed Structural Timber Ties: Alternating between the plaster arches are heavy-set, deep-toned wooden tie beams. These beams ground the airy nature of the fresco artwork, adding architectural rhythm, stability, and historical authenticity.
  • Symmetric Fresco Bays: The curved plaster sections feature mirrored, classical fan and acanthus leaf motifs. The symmetry ensures that the ceiling looks immaculate from any vantage point in the room.
  • Coved Cornice Integration: The arches transition smoothly into the vertical walls via custom-engineered, painted coves, hiding structural seams and allowing for the seamless integration of concealed LED accent lighting if desired.

Specifications

Specification Details
Material Composition Premium seasoned teak/hardwood structural beams; high-density, reinforced architectural plaster cores.
Surface Finish Hand-painted matte and satin pigments; multi-layered ochre and metallic-undertone glazes; protective non-yellowing topcoat.
Dimensions Custom-engineered and scaled to the room’s specific footprint and wall-height constraints.
Lighting Compatibility Optimally designed for center-hung heavy chandeliers and peripheral warm uplighting.
Installation Requirement Requires specialized master carpenters and architectural artisans. Structural load-bearing checks are mandatory prior to framing.
